Type
ORACLE
Validation date
2024-09-16 07:42:10 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.0119,
    "usd": 0.01321
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00010C406CC07E3C6F3ED032F94FC95BCA9828F0016F50633F78C9A22B08D8877D3E

Previous signature

6D44A053D74EC41A1465AA14D86C0DC8FBE73AA5D8302EFCA8B6BFACA6FE83A1FAA8B778A2E5DBF7A44BC80113C6273B59956581A21FC0308714C3EE8FF8FE01

Origin signature

3045022100E509B8DDEF6F408F59024DC61D1BEB02E59B26A815038FA2010040E18D773D7D02203F895238D1C19F63222EEB60E9C0313A1DA2F4FDBEFB6334A04F3DE10EF9E28F

Proof of work

0101045C26E67A34DA3A7512FAAD9E7DAFCEF231F20CD9E3138B2D278C1813C82D093B20D589C24BFAF36848E50CCC9F9B750F6C02AB3C4E7C9B16D3BC9D99AAB609BB

Proof of integrity

00135279FBEDE850ABBF4BF45FF61C84E97A65E0C641521F0B368EB412F6A6FBCD

Coordinator signature

3403225E71FC6C6B5910ADA486722A558F99E384A21C580FD41A3D9E2F1860626205CCAAA6FEE69AE6F4AADD5DF190A4FA74B9D13F5533D28BFF53E8EFE5C403

Validator #1 public key

0001F01DD6127C7685048A5BCFB8A5B73C5CC603D052E6F27194B51A3574760DD9E5

Validator #1 signature

6369FE2589FB207A449CA826124129FBD99591BCAFE93F4CF7F158D11508F1B9033EC219498B994D1527989439680194FE24C0EE05A9C1C8269DEFF3E5919302

Validator #2 public key

000105B4FDF46B9FE90C30A471DCE4D296CCCDC27242C6CDA6E48622F4330C646100

Validator #2 signature

7AA156C98BEF660A43829B5649C088610E01CF212C13A026F75A03BDA40E6AF27D40AE7AC48A8C093901760CE3346435A3B2D386F1E76CAFF526BF8E9A78910A